• • It is assumed that the municipal .�ballfields will be relocated to <br /> another site in the city. <br /> • Single-family housing will be built along both sides of County <br /> r <br /> Road 30 (Mississippi Road) with the exception of a site plan- <br /> ned for an elementary school near the intersection of Mississippi <br /> Road and Waco Street. Single-family housing is also planned <br /> west of Waco Street and along the Elk River north of Highway [ <br /> 10. <br /> Care will be taken to ensure that the size of future residential <br /> lots which abut older large lots (such as the Grandview <br /> Addition) are of sufficient size so as to not diminish the value L <br /> of the existing homes. <br /> • Multiple-family housing is planned in the northeast between <br /> the single-family housing and the business park. <br /> Multiple-family housing may consist of duplexes, four-, six-, <br /> or eight-family buildings or apartments. <br /> 40 • A future business park would be developed along the south side r <br /> of Highway 10 on both sides of the Sherburne County <br /> Government Center. The business park would include light [ <br /> industry, offices, office-warehouse, and office-showroom <br /> buildings. <br /> A new zoning district would be created which would be created <br /> which would give the City additional control over site planning [ <br /> and exterior building design in the business park to ensure that <br /> all developments project an attractive image. Additionally, the <br /> City would create a master landscaping plan for the edges of the <br /> new business park streets and at the entrances, requiring that <br /> private developers implement it.
